The (Part No. 789861) is a professional Windows-based programming and service software used for fire alarm control panels from Honeywell/Esser . It is designed to support life safety systems throughout their entire life cycle, including startup, programming, and maintenance. Core Functionality

Using the software requires specific interface hardware, such as the Field Bus/Panel Interface (Part No. 789862.10) and a USB or serial connection cable. Documentation:
